## Environments — Lanternbay Admin Dashboard

Dark-mode support differs per environment: staging renders the full dark theme, while production still falls back to light for legacy widgets. Plugin authors should test palettes in both. Theme resolution is controlled entirely by environment configuration, not client preference. The relevant environment settings are listed below.

settings of fahag-haduf:
[ulaox]
port = 8443
region = south-2
host = ulaox.lumiccorp.internal
timeout_ms = 500
retries = 8

**New Starter Checklist — Item 7: After-Hours Server Room Access, Quillon Systems**

Facilities desk: confirm the starter has completed the server room induction before issuing access. After-hours entry (19:00–07:00) requires sign-in at the desk and the escort log updated. First week: escorted entry only. Verify the badge is registered on the Kestrel access list and the starter knows the evacuation route from sub-level 1. Once the induction form is filed, issue the after-hours door code below.

staff pass of fajof-fawif = bdg-ES-2

Master Key Transport — Records Team

Scope: movement of the building master key set between Ostrane House and the Pellam Records Depot.

- Keys sealed in a numbered pouch; seal logged before release.
- One courier, direct route, no intermediate stops.
- Records team verifies seal on arrival and signs the transit sheet.

The hand-over instruction for the courier appears below.

handover note for tajef-yafof: the belox jorael courier leaves the jorix ledger at gate 9537 under passcode 794379

Internal Memo — Marketing Budget Reduction

To the incoming director: marketing spend is cut 18% effective next quarter. Rationale: softer pipeline at Brindlecote Media and the delayed Farrow campaign. Sponsorships end first; retained agencies renegotiate by month-end. Digital spend holds flat. Headcount unaffected for now. Regional events consolidate into two flagship dates, both in Kellsmere. Expect pushback from the field teams; hold the line until the Q2 review. Context for these decisions appears in the confidential note directly below.

confidential, hawif-faweg: Headcount on the Ulaix team goes from 3 to 120 by the end of April. Gross margin on Ulaix came in at 10 percent against a plan of 10 percent.